如何关闭MySQL日志功能,提升数据库性能

更新时间:02-08 教程 由 留井 分享

摘要:MySQL是一款广泛应用于Web开发中的关系型数据库,它的日志功能可以记录数据库的操作记录,但是日志功能会对数据库性能造成一定的影响。本文将介绍。

1. 关闭二进制日志

二进制日志是MySQL中的一种日志记录方式,它将所有数据库的操作记录以二进制的形式保存在磁盘上,以便于恢复数据库。关闭二进制日志可以显著提升MySQL的性能。

关闭二进制日志的方法是在MySQL的配置文件中设置:

#关闭二进制日志 = ""

2. 关闭慢查询日志

慢查询日志是MySQL中记录查询时间超过一定阈值的查询语句的日志,它可以帮助开发人员分析优化查询语句的性能。慢查询日志会对MySQL的性能造成一定的影响。

关闭慢查询日志的方法是在MySQL的配置文件中设置:

#关闭慢查询日志

slow-query-log = 0

3. 关闭查询缓存

查询缓存是MySQL中的一种缓存机制,它可以缓存查询结果,以便于下次查询时直接返回缓存结果,从而加快查询速度。查询缓存会对MySQL的性能造成一定的影响。

关闭查询缓存的方法是在MySQL的配置文件中设置:

#关闭查询缓存

query-cache-type = 0

4. 关闭错误日志

错误日志是MySQL中记录错误信息的日志,它可以帮助开发人员快速定位数据库错误。错误日志会对MySQL的性能造成一定的影响。

关闭错误日志的方法是在MySQL的配置文件中设置:

#关闭错误日志

log-error = ""

总结:关闭MySQL的日志功能可以显著提升数据库的性能,但是需要根据实际情况进行配置,以避免对数据库的正常运行造成影响。

声明:关于《如何关闭MySQL日志功能,提升数据库性能》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2159236.html